The underlying mechanism is that while $dbh->prepare just returns the $sth, $dbh->prepare_cached keep an internal hash where the keys are the statements passed to prepare_cached, and the values are the $sth's, allowing it to return a previous $sth for a repeated statement. So long as you have a fixed set of statements that use placeholders for the variable values, it works great :) There's also some language in the DBI docs mentioning how to tie the internal CachedKids hash to things like Tie::Cache::LRU to prevent it from growing unbounded. -- Brandon
